HOOAH! I’m THRILLED to share with you the last cover in the Quiet Professionals Series–FALCON (May 2015)!! Amazing designer Kirk DouPonce knocking this one out of the UNIVERSE! Special Forces operator Salvatore “Falcon” Russo vowed to never again speak to or trust Lieutenant Cassandra Walker after a tragedy four years ago. But as Raptor closes in on the cyber terrorists responsible for killing two of their own, Sal must put his life—and the lives of his teammates—in her hands. Despite his anger, Cassie is ill-prepared for his resistance and the fallout when she must protect the one asset who can end the attacks.
